Custom y-pipe or Warpspeed ypipe? Dual exhaust?

So I'm wondering would going to a custom exhaust shop locally to make a ypipe be cheaper and meet or exceed the gains of a warpspeed ypipe? Or would ordering from warpspeed just be better option?? Was just wondering if anyone has went this route?

Also has anyone done duel exhaust on a 4thgen? Any pics ?

I went with dual but its what you would call open as both pipes end at the tunnel right at the firewall unmuffled. I know you wouldn't do that for a street car and it would be kind of difficult to fit two pipes in the tunnel all the way back and keep them from rattling so just increase the size and go single at that point and you should be good. It was night and day different from the choked stocker.
